A recent encounter in Dragons Dogma 2 has gamers buzzing about character creation. One player showcased a remarkable character design in the rift, igniting a flood of humorous and pointed comments.

Community Reactions Highlight Hilarity and Creativity

Players took to forums to share their thoughts, showcasing the fun side of character customization and how it influences gameplay experiences. Users were quick to fire off clever remarks, elevating the discussion.
